Usandoxrandr
, puedo rotar mi pantalla con
xrandr -o inverted
y volver otra vez con
xrandr -o normal
¿Hay también una manera deleer¿La rotación actual de la pantalla? Preferiblemente usando xrandr
.
Respuesta1
Conxrandr --query --verbose
Usando las opciones --query
y --verbose
, xrandr
imprimirá todo tipo de información sobre sus pantallas.
Suponiendo que la pantalla que le interesa lo es LVDS-1
(puede obtener nombres llamando a xrandr
), esto producirá una línea que contiene su rotación de pantalla actual:
xrandr --query --verbose | grep "LVDS-1"
Puedes ver la orientación actual normal
como el sexto campo:
LVDS-1 conectado primario 1366x768+0+0 (0x4a) normal (normal izquierda invertida derecha eje x eje y) 277 mm x 156 mm
Nosotros podemos usarcut
para extraer la orientación de la pantalla de la línea:
xrandr --query --verbose | grep "LVDS-1" | cut -d ' ' -f 6